Dynamically configuring a server computer
    1.
    发明授权
    Dynamically configuring a server computer 有权
    动态配置服务器计算机

    公开(公告)号:US07287067B2

    公开(公告)日:2007-10-23

    申请号:US11224400

    申请日:2005-09-12

    IPC分类号: G06F15/177

    摘要: A method and system for dynamically configuring a server computer is provided. A global configuration file is utilized to configure a server computer on a per request basis. When a request is received at a server computer embodying aspects of the present invention, the server computer dynamically configures itself utilizing the contents of a global configuration file. The global configuration file contains configuration settings that may or may not be utilized by the server computer in configuring itself. To determine if particular configuration settings should be utilized by the server computer in configuring itself, the server computer parses rules also contained in the global configuration file. If a rule is evaluated as true, configuration settings associated with the rule are used by the server computer when configuring itself. The server computer can then respond to the request utilizing its dynamic configuration.

    摘要翻译: 提供了一种用于动态配置服务器计算机的方法和系统。 全局配置文件用于根据请求配置服务器计算机。 当在体现本发明的方面的服务器计算机上接收到请求时,服务器计算机使用全局配置文件的内容动态地配置自身。 全局配置文件包含服务器计算机在配置本身时可能使用或可能不被其使用的配置设置。 要确定服务器计算机在配置自身时是否应使用特定的配置设置,服务器计算机将解析全局配置文件中包含的规则。 如果将规则评估为true,则在配置本身时,服务器计算机将使用与该规则相关联的配置设置。 服务器计算机可以利用其动态配置来响应该请求。

    Method and system for dynamically configuring a server computer
    2.
    发明授权
    Method and system for dynamically configuring a server computer 有权
    动态配置服务器计算机的方法和系统

    公开(公告)号:US06976063B1

    公开(公告)日:2005-12-13

    申请号:US09704625

    申请日:2000-11-02

    摘要: A method and system for dynamically configuring a server computer is provided. A global configuration file is utilized to configure a server computer on a per request basis. When a request is received at a server computer embodying aspects of the present invention, the server computer dynamically configures itself utilizing the contents of a global configuration file. The global configuration file contains configuration settings that may or may not be utilized by the server computer in configuring itself. To determine if particular configuration settings should be utilized by the server computer in configuring itself, the server computer parses rules also contained in the global configuration file. If a rule is evaluated as true, configuration settings associated with the rule are used by the server computer when configuring itself. The server computer can then respond to the request utilizing its dynamic configuration.

    摘要翻译: 提供了一种用于动态配置服务器计算机的方法和系统。 全局配置文件用于根据请求配置服务器计算机。 当在体现本发明的方面的服务器计算机上接收到请求时,服务器计算机使用全局配置文件的内容动态地配置自身。 全局配置文件包含服务器计算机在配置本身时可能使用或可能不被其使用的配置设置。 要确定服务器计算机在配置自身时是否应使用特定的配置设置,服务器计算机将解析全局配置文件中包含的规则。 如果将规则评估为true,则在配置本身时,服务器计算机将使用与该规则相关联的配置设置。 服务器计算机可以利用其动态配置来响应该请求。

    User interface and geo-parsing data structure
    3.
    发明授权
    User interface and geo-parsing data structure 有权
    用户界面和地理解析数据结构

    公开(公告)号:US08635231B2

    公开(公告)日:2014-01-21

    申请号:US13572974

    申请日:2012-08-13

    IPC分类号: G06F17/30

    摘要: A method to complete partially entered geographical address information. The method receives the partial geographical address information, parses the information to determine the missing portions of the address by locating in a compact data structure offsets to address information corresponding to the missing portions and populates the set of fields for geographic locations, wherein the partial geographical address information is received at the graphical user interface in response to a copy-and paste or drag-and-drop command.

    摘要翻译: 完成部分输入地理信息的方法。 该方法接收部分地理信息,通过定位紧凑数据结构来解析信息以确定地址的丢失部分,以抵消对应于缺失部分的地址信息,并填充用于地理位置的一组字段,其中部分地理位置 响应于复制和粘贴或拖放命令,在图形用户界面处接收地址信息。

    PROVIDING A SEARCH-RESULT FILTERS TOOLBAR
    4.
    发明申请
    PROVIDING A SEARCH-RESULT FILTERS TOOLBAR 有权
    提供搜索结果过滤器工具栏

    公开(公告)号:US20100281417A1

    公开(公告)日:2010-11-04

    申请号:US12432846

    申请日:2009-04-30

    IPC分类号: G06F3/048 G06F17/30

    CPC分类号: G06F17/30873 G06F17/30867

    摘要: Computer-readable media and methods to provide a toolbar application are described. The toolbar application receives indicators for determining when a context-specific search is executed. The toolbar application monitors uniform resource locator (URL) addresses to which a browser navigates for the inclusion of an indicator. Upon identifying an indicator in a URL the toolbar application presents filters that are associated with the indicator in a toolbar user interface. A user's selection of one or more of the filters is received at the toolbar user interface and the corresponding filters are applied to the context-specific search results by modifying the identified URL with a modifier associated with a selected filter and causing the browser or search engine to re-execute the search query with the selected filters applied. The filtered search results are presented to the user. The toolbar user interface is modified to indicate the application of the selected filters.

    摘要翻译: 描述了提供工具栏应用的计算机可读介质和方法。 工具栏应用程序接收用于确定何时执行上下文相关搜索的指示符。 工具栏应用程序监视浏览器导航以包含指示符的统一资源定位符(URL)地址。 在识别URL中的指示符之后,工具栏应用程序呈现与工具栏用户界面中的指示符相关联的过滤器。 在工具栏用户界面处接收用户对一个或多个过滤器的选择,并且通过用与所选择的过滤器相关联的修饰符修改所识别的URL并将导致浏览器或搜索引擎的相应过滤器应用于上下文相关搜索结果 使用所选择的过滤器重新执行搜索查询。 过滤的搜索结果被呈现给用户。 修改工具栏用户界面以指示所选过滤器的应用。

    USER INTERFACE AND GEO-PARSING DATA STRUCTURE
    5.
    发明申请
    USER INTERFACE AND GEO-PARSING DATA STRUCTURE 有权
    用户界面和地理分布数据结构

    公开(公告)号:US20100205207A1

    公开(公告)日:2010-08-12

    申请号:US12764276

    申请日:2010-04-21

    IPC分类号: G06F17/30 G06F12/00

    摘要: A method to allocate memory, in response to application requests, for a compact data structure having location data and a trailer section is provided. The trailer section of the compact data structure is checked to determine an offset for listings and indices representing the location data. Upon determining the offset, the listings and indices are loaded into memory and responses to the application requests are generated by utilizing the listings and indices stored in the memory.

    摘要翻译: 提供了一种用于响应于应用请求分配用于具有位置数据和预告片部分的紧凑数据结构的存储器的方法。 检查紧凑数据结构的拖车部分以确定表示位置数据的列表和索引的偏移量。 在确定偏移量时,列表和索引被加载到存储器中,并且通过利用存储在存储器中的列表和索引来生成对应用请求的响应。

    Architecture for installation and hosting of server-based single purpose applications on clients
    6.
    发明申请
    Architecture for installation and hosting of server-based single purpose applications on clients 有权
    用于在客户端上安装和托管基于服务器的单用途应用程序的体系结构

    公开(公告)号:US20080235352A1

    公开(公告)日:2008-09-25

    申请号:US11726499

    申请日:2007-03-22

    IPC分类号: G06F15/16

    CPC分类号: H04L67/34 H04L67/02

    摘要: Architecture for installing and hosting of remote or server-based single-purpose applications (or server gadgets) on a local client. Where the client supports client gadgets that are available all the time, the server gadgets can now be installed and utilized on the client. Once installed in the client gadget framework, server gadgets can be docked or undocked. The server gadgets can be added to the client gadget framework with no modifications, and will continue to run as if running on the server. Components of the architecture include a browser plug-in (e.g., browser helper object (BHO)) that provides added functionality for the browser being employed, a client hosting application for hosting server gadgets on the client, and methods by which the client hosting application can interact with the server gadget and the server gadget can interact with the client hosting application. An installer is provided to install these components.

    摘要翻译: 用于在本地客户端上安装和托管远程或基于服务器的单用途应用程序(或服务器小部件)的架构。 在客户端支持始终可用的客户端小工具的情况下,现在可以在客户端上安装和使用服务器小工具。 一旦安装在客户端小工具框架中,服务器小工具可以停靠或取消停靠。 服务器小工具可以添加到客户端小工具框架中,无需修改,并将继续运行,就像在服务器上运行一样。 架构的组件包括一个浏览器插件(例如,浏览器帮助对象(BHO)),它为所使用的浏览器提供附加的功能,用于托管客户端上的服务器小工具的客户机托管应用程序,以及客户机托管应用程序 可以与服务器小工具进行交互,服务器小工具可以与客户端托管应用程序进行交互。 提供安装程序来安装这些组件。

    Architecture for installation and hosting of server-based single purpose applications on clients
    7.
    发明授权
    Architecture for installation and hosting of server-based single purpose applications on clients 有权
    用于在客户端上安装和托管基于服务器的单用途应用程序的体系结构

    公开(公告)号:US08316105B2

    公开(公告)日:2012-11-20

    申请号:US11726499

    申请日:2007-03-22

    IPC分类号: G06F15/16

    CPC分类号: H04L67/34 H04L67/02

    摘要: Architecture for installing and hosting of remote or server-based single-purpose applications (or server gadgets) on a local client. Where the client supports client gadgets that are available all the time, the server gadgets can now be installed and utilized on the client. Once installed in the client gadget framework, server gadgets can be docked or undocked. The server gadgets can be added to the client gadget framework with no modifications, and will continue to run as if running on the server. Components of the architecture include a browser plug-in (e.g., browser helper object (BHO)) that provides added functionality for the browser being employed, a client hosting application for hosting server gadgets on the client, and methods by which the client hosting application can interact with the server gadget and the server gadget can interact with the client hosting application. An installer is provided to install these components.

    摘要翻译: 用于在本地客户端上安装和托管远程或基于服务器的单用途应用程序(或服务器小部件)的架构。 在客户端支持始终可用的客户端小工具的情况下,现在可以在客户端上安装和使用服务器小工具。 一旦安装在客户端小工具框架中,服务器小工具可以停靠或取消停靠。 服务器小工具可以添加到客户端小工具框架中,无需修改,并将继续运行,就像在服务器上运行一样。 架构的组件包括一个浏览器插件(例如,浏览器帮助对象(BHO)),它为所使用的浏览器提供附加的功能,用于托管客户端上的服务器小工具的客户机托管应用程序,以及客户机托管应用程序 可以与服务器小工具进行交互,服务器小工具可以与客户端托管应用程序进行交互。 提供安装程序来安装这些组件。

    User interface and geo-parsing data structure
    8.
    发明授权
    User interface and geo-parsing data structure 有权
    用户界面和地理解析数据结构

    公开(公告)号:US08271562B2

    公开(公告)日:2012-09-18

    申请号:US12764276

    申请日:2010-04-21

    IPC分类号: G06F17/30

    摘要: A method to allocate memory, in response to application requests, for a compact data structure having location data and a trailer section is provided. The trailer section of the compact data structure is checked to determine an offset for listings and indices representing the location data. Upon determining the offset, the listings and indices are loaded into memory and responses to the application requests are generated by utilizing the listings and indices stored in the memory.

    摘要翻译: 提供了一种用于响应于应用请求分配用于具有位置数据和预告片部分的紧凑数据结构的存储器的方法。 检查紧凑数据结构的拖车部分以确定表示位置数据的列表和索引的偏移量。 在确定偏移量时,列表和索引被加载到存储器中,并且通过利用存储在存储器中的列表和索引来生成对应用请求的响应。

    Providing a search-result filters toolbar
    9.
    发明授权
    Providing a search-result filters toolbar 有权
    提供搜索结果过滤器工具栏

    公开(公告)号:US08862574B2

    公开(公告)日:2014-10-14

    申请号:US12432846

    申请日:2009-04-30

    IPC分类号: G06F17/30 G06F7/00

    CPC分类号: G06F17/30873 G06F17/30867

    摘要: Computer-readable media and methods to provide a toolbar application are described. The toolbar application receives indicators for determining when a context-specific search is executed. The toolbar application monitors uniform resource locator (URL) addresses to which a browser navigates for the inclusion of an indicator. Upon identifying an indicator in a URL the toolbar application presents filters that are associated with the indicator in a toolbar user interface. A user's selection of one or more of the filters is received at the toolbar user interface and the corresponding filters are applied to the context-specific search results by modifying the identified URL with a modifier associated with a selected filter and causing the browser or search engine to re-execute the search query with the selected filters applied. The filtered search results are presented to the user. The toolbar user interface is modified to indicate the application of the selected filters.

    摘要翻译: 描述了提供工具栏应用的计算机可读介质和方法。 工具栏应用程序接收用于确定何时执行上下文相关搜索的指示符。 工具栏应用程序监视浏览器导航以包含指示符的统一资源定位符(URL)地址。 在识别URL中的指示符之后,工具栏应用程序呈现与工具栏用户界面中的指示符相关联的过滤器。 在工具栏用户界面处接收用户对一个或多个过滤器的选择,并且通过用与所选择的过滤器相关联的修饰符修改所识别的URL并将导致浏览器或搜索引擎的相应过滤器应用于上下文相关搜索结果 使用所选择的过滤器重新执行搜索查询。 过滤的搜索结果被呈现给用户。 修改工具栏用户界面以指示所选过滤器的应用。

    USER INTERFACE AND GEO-PARSING DATA STRUCTURE
    10.
    发明申请
    USER INTERFACE AND GEO-PARSING DATA STRUCTURE 有权
    用户界面和地理分布数据结构

    公开(公告)号:US20120311479A1

    公开(公告)日:2012-12-06

    申请号:US13572974

    申请日:2012-08-13

    IPC分类号: G06F3/048

    摘要: A method to allocate memory, in response to application requests, for a compact data structure having location data and a trailer section is provided. The trailer section of the compact data structure is checked to determine an offset for listings and indices representing the location data. Upon determining the offset, the listings and indices are loaded into memory and responses to the application requests are generated by utilizing the listings and indices stored in the memory.

    摘要翻译: 提供了一种用于响应于应用请求分配用于具有位置数据和预告片部分的紧凑数据结构的存储器的方法。 检查紧凑数据结构的拖车部分以确定表示位置数据的列表和索引的偏移量。 在确定偏移量时,列表和索引被加载到存储器中,并且通过利用存储在存储器中的列表和索引来生成对应用请求的响应。